You can combine a jump with a charge against an opponent. If you cover at least 10 feet of horizontal distance with your jump, and you end your jump in a square from which you threaten your target, you deal +100% the normal bonus damage from your use of the Power Attack feat. If you use this tactic with a two-handed weapon, you instead triple the extra damage from Power Attack.

It concerns itself with the Damage Bonus : Attack Penalty ratio only.

The 100% is the bonus damage you get from power attack. The bonus you get from using a Two Handed Weapon gets you +100%. Leap attack grants a further +100%, there's no finding any loopholes there.

E.g:

Power Attacking with a longsword works on a 1:1 ratio. Take a -5 Attack Penalty and you get +5 Damage Bonus.
Power Attacking with a greatsword works on a 2:1 ratio. Take a -5 Attack Penalty and you get +10 Damage Bonus.
Leap Power Attacking with a greatsword works on a 3:1 ratio. Take a -5 Attack Penalty and you get +15 Damage Bonus.

Complete Adventurer Errata (https://www.wizards.com/default.asp?x=dnd/er/20040125a):

Page 110: Leap Attack
The second sentence of the Benefit paragraph should
read as follows:
If you cover at least 10 feet of horizontal distance with
your jump, and you end your jump in a square from
which you threaten your target, you deal +100% the
normal bonus damage from your use of the Power
Attack feat.
+100% the normal damage bonus would be +100% more than you would otherwise have gained from power attack without using leap attack.

If you power attack two-handed for -5 with Armbands of Might, you would normally gain +12 damage from your use of the power attack feat. Leap Attack increases that by +100%, to +24 damage.

The errata specifically makes it so it does not multiply the damage (http://www.d20srd.org/srd/combat/combatStatistics.htm#multiplyingDamage), so you can apply leap attack and then apply multipliers such as critical hits, Rhino's Rush, etc. and the full amount gained from power attack plus leap attack will be multiplied.
